Day Shift Maintenance Engineer - Client Direct - High-End Residential – Canary Wharf, East London - £47,915 CBW is proud to partner with a direct client based in the heart of Canary Wharf. We’re searching for a talented Day Shift Maintenance Engineer to join a high-performing team within a High-End Residential property. This is your chance to work in a fast-paced, high-spec environment — no two days will be the same. Perfect for an electrically qualified engineer, this is an outstanding opportunity to join a company that invests in its people, offers strong career progression, and values technical expertise. What You’ll Be Doing: Electrical Systems: Lighting installs, fault-finding, lamp replacements, ballasts, control panels, power distribution Mechanical Equipment: Pumps, motors, seals, bearings, basic HVAC HVAC & Plant: AHUs, FCUs, emergency lighting, air conditioning units Monitoring Systems: Chillers (resets), BMS (hot/cold trends), UPS systems Teamwork: Collaborate with a large, supportive onsite engineering team Service Delivery: Ensure smooth building operations and top-tier tenant servicesYour Work Pattern: 4 days on, 4 days off 08:00 – 20:00What’s in It for You? £47,915 Salary (including shift allowance) 25 Days Holiday (on a shift basis) 12.5% employer pension contribution  Private Healthcare & Dental Cycle to Work Scheme Subsidised Gym Membership Training & Development: Internal and external courses Career Progression Opportunities Overtime Available Life Assurance  What We’re Looking For: Electrically qualified (City & Guilds Level 3 or equivalent) 18th Edition Strong knowledge of commercial building services Experience in similar critical/commercial environments (e.g., banks, data centres, corporate HQs) Ability to work at heights outdoors (full training & PPE provided)Ready to Apply?
